Strikes by young doctors

Junior doctors walked out for the first of four days strike actions on Tuesday, causing chaos in the NHS and leading to more than 200,000 canceled surgeries and outpatient appointments.

The British Medical Association (BMA) has insisted that young doctors’ demands for a 35 per cent pay rise “long question”.

Readers are outraged by the strike action, arguing that wage demands are unfeasible. Many believe the strikes are hastening the inevitable demise of the NHS.

Biden visits Ireland

President Joe Biden landed in Belfast on Tuesday for a historic four-day trip to the island of Ireland to mark the 25th anniversary of the Good Friday Agreement.

President Biden met with leaders from all five of Northern Ireland’s main political parties during the visit in a personal nudge to resume power-sharing in the province.

Readers questioned the president’s allegiance to the UK, while others criticized his meddling in another country’s political affairs.
